找回密码
 立即注册

QQ登录

只需一步,快速开始

扫一扫,访问微社区

查看: 1989|回复: 9

[求助] 跪求一简单代码,会的帮忙写写吧

[复制链接]
发表于 2016-6-10 10:28:51 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?立即注册

×
查找文字,并且让这个文字变成其他颜色,比如说从一堆红色的字体中查出我要的字体并且变为绿色等其他颜色。
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!

已领礼包: 1268个

财富等级: 财源广进

发表于 2016-6-10 11:15:15 来自手机 | 显示全部楼层
你是找文字内容(textstring)还是字体(textstyle)?
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2016-6-10 12:08:31 | 显示全部楼层
文字内容,会的帮忙写下
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 19个

财富等级: 恭喜发财

发表于 2016-6-10 13:42:57 | 显示全部楼层
AUTOCAD里面有个FIND命令,另外好像记得论坛以前有过这样功能的插件。
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 1268个

财富等级: 财源广进

发表于 2016-6-10 13:50:48 来自手机 | 显示全部楼层
春天里的小可爱 发表于 2016-6-10 12:08
文字内容,会的帮忙写下

写程序不难,难的是猜中你怎么操作
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 40个

财富等级: 招财进宝

发表于 2016-6-10 13:51:37 | 显示全部楼层
1、text  还是 mtext ?
2、文字肯定是在一个整体的内部,你是想把包含这个查找文件的整体都变色,还是就仅仅变你找的文字? 如果是后者,就要断开整体的文字了。
3、是变色还是做个标记(比如画个包围线等等),告诉你在哪里?

点评

[attachimg]53635[/attachimg]比如说像图中所示,我要查找GBZ02并且让他变成品红,用来和其他进行区分,一目了然,find可以做到就是麻烦有点儿  详情 回复 发表于 2016-6-10 14:23
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2016-6-10 14:23:03 | 显示全部楼层
newer 发表于 2016-6-10 13:51
1、text  还是 mtext ?
2、文字肯定是在一个整体的内部,你是想把包含这个查找文件的整体都变色,还是就仅 ...

T20_9D[OW](][LD0_TI@ORV.png 比如说像图中所示,我要查找GBZ02并且让他变成品红,用来和其他进行区分,一目了然,find可以做到就是麻烦有点儿

点评

文字整体就方便了 试下下面代码,安装晓东工具箱。  详情 回复 发表于 2016-6-10 14:48
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 40个

财富等级: 招财进宝

发表于 2016-6-10 14:48:48 | 显示全部楼层
春天里的小可爱 发表于 2016-6-10 14:23
比如说像图中所示,我要查找GBZ02并且让他变成品红,用来和其他进行区分,一目了然,find可以做到就是麻 ...

文字整体就方便了
试下下面代码,安装晓东工具箱。

  1. (defun c:tt ()
  2.   (if (and
  3.         (setq e (car (xdrx_entsel "\n拾取样板字<退出>:" '((0 . "text")))))
  4.         (setq clr (getint "\n输入颜色号<退出>:"))
  5.       )
  6.     (progn
  7.       (setq txt (xdrx_getpropertyvalue e "textstring")
  8.             ss (ssget "x" (list (cons 1 txt) '(0 . "text")))
  9.       )
  10.       (xdrx_entity_setproperty ss "color" clr)
  11.       (xdrx_prompt "\n共处理了" (itoa (sslength ss)) "个文字.")
  12.     )
  13.   )
  14.   (princ)
  15. )


点评

非常感谢你,32个赞呀,另外安装了晓东工具箱,一用**复制和**移动就死机可以向你反应吧?如图所示。[attachimg]53637[/attachimg]  详情 回复 发表于 2016-6-10 14:56
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

 楼主| 发表于 2016-6-10 14:56:12 | 显示全部楼层
newer 发表于 2016-6-10 14:48
文字整体就方便了
试下下面代码,安装晓东工具箱。

非常感谢你,32个赞呀,另外安装了晓东工具箱,一用**复制和**移动就死机可以向你反应吧?如图所示。 TN6$T}XK@_O@0DW%`__{F7I.png

点评

1、你的CAD是什么版本?32位64位?2、升级到最新的API没? 进论坛上面红色图片的帖子,下载最新的,然后覆盖到工具箱下的SYS目录里面,再试试。 3、复制的是普通的CAD实体,还是天正什么的自定义对象?  详情 回复 发表于 2016-6-10 15:00
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

已领礼包: 40个

财富等级: 招财进宝

发表于 2016-6-10 15:00:17 | 显示全部楼层
春天里的小可爱 发表于 2016-6-10 14:56
非常感谢你,32个赞呀,另外安装了晓东工具箱,一用**复制和**移动就死机可以向你反应吧?如图所示。

1、你的CAD是什么版本?32位64位?2、升级到最新的API没? 进论坛上面红色图片的帖子,下载最新的,然后覆盖到工具箱下的SYS目录里面,再试试。
3、复制的是普通的CAD实体,还是天正什么的自定义对象?
论坛插件加载方法
发帖求助前要善用【论坛搜索】功能,那里可能会有你要找的答案;
如果你在论坛求助问题,并且已经从坛友或者管理的回复中解决了问题,请把帖子标题加上【已解决】;
如何回报帮助你解决问题的坛友,一个好办法就是给对方加【D豆】,加分不会扣除自己的积分,做一个热心并受欢迎的人!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|申请友链|Archiver|手机版|小黑屋|辽公网安备|晓东CAD家园 ( 辽ICP备15016793号 )

GMT+8, 2024-3-29 23:17 , Processed in 0.436132 second(s), 56 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表